23778/03, [2006] ECHR 6
Worldlii, Bailii
European Convention on Human Rights
Human Rights
Updated: 27 October 2021; Ref: scu.239396
23778/03, [2006] ECHR 6
Worldlii, Bailii
European Convention on Human Rights
Human Rights
Updated: 27 October 2021; Ref: scu.239396